Anna cancels Hyderabad tour to attend Parliament session

Anticipating that the Lokpal Bill will be tabled in Parliament, Anna Hazare has cancelled his visit to Hyderabad and will return to Delhi to be in the House.

A Team Anna source said the septuagenarian activist has cancelled his Monday’s function in Hyderabad and will return to the national capital.

The anti-graft crusader, who is currently in Chennai, had on Saturday addressed a huge gathering in Bangalore.

“Anna wants to be in the visitors gallery in Parliament when the Lokpal Bill is introduced there. It is speculated that government will bring the Lokpal Bill tomorrow,” the Team Anna member said.

The members of Team Anna’s Core Committee will also accompany him to Parliament House complex on the day government plans to table the bill.
